Output 17023bc0a665d53b81b04c032143414631cea8d71e1239830066527fbc7ec981:0

value
412871
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e8f16757fe07734ddc3b0cf6b021b8b53beca20 OP_EQUAL
address
3AJzrV7rwiHQ64qY8zFGQ5XwdcCF88yiPY
transaction
17023bc0a665d53b81b04c032143414631cea8d71e1239830066527fbc7ec981
spent
true